TimSkin wrote:Are you guys sure Nicks will fit in the ZBS the dude weighs 348 and is 6'3" while Grubbs is 6'3" 310 which is more along what Shanny likes. If Nicks (I haven't watched him much) is athletic enough to fit in the ZBS then cool but if he's more of a mauler we wont go after him. As for Monty after watching Rabach for those years I liked him because at least he has some muscle and is a little quicker. You didn't see Ratliff manhandling him like he did to Rabach and he held his own for the most part.

I'm all for road grader but they want ZBS guys and based on the roster that are good in the ZBS suck at pass pro. The guy that can pass protect can't get on the field because they can't run block in the ZBS.

We'll see the stretch play as long as there's a Shanahan on the offensive side of the ball.

I agree with Redskin1 here - the current NFL offenses are no longer like the older style that got Gibbs his 3 rings


might be nice to see some franchise try that again but for now the passing game is the offense that works best

we are looking at getting things together here slowly and are not likely to see a power run game like we had in Gibbs era


The run game and stopping the run are still important but the offense of today that are consistently successful are mainly pass oriented
